Germany Strengthens Ties with Italy: The Merz and Meloni Influence
Germany is undergoing a significant reassessment of its international alliances, particularly regarding its relationship with Italy. As Chancellor Friedrich Merz highlighted during the Munich Security Conference, he advocates for a stronger collaboration with Italy and Poland, moving away from the traditional Franco-German axis.
Germany and Italy: A New Dynamic
Friedrich Merz has proposed an inclusive approach to European leadership, emphasizing the importance of “partnership-driven leadership.” This shift comes as Germany seeks effective collaborations with other European nations while navigating the complexities of its ties with France.
Franco-German Relations in Flux
- Relationship has cooled since Merz’s inauguration.
- Joint projects, including the Future Combat Air System (FCAS), are facing difficulties.
- Internal disagreements over crucial EU policies hinder collaboration.
The recent actions of French President Emmanuel Macron, particularly his unilateral contacts with Russia, have added strain to Franco-German relations. In this context, some German politicians now see Italy as a more reliable partner.
Italy’s Rising Influence under Giorgia Meloni
Giorgia Meloni, Italy’s Prime Minister since October 2022, has surprised many by establishing a stable administration. Meloni’s potential to reshape Italy’s political landscape is increasing, especially if she remains in power for an additional five years.
- Committed to a pragmatic foreign policy, continuing support for Ukraine.
- Engaged actively in migrant policy discussions with Germany and the EU.
- Proposing exterritorial centers for migrants from safe countries.
Shared Goals in Migration and Defense
Germany and Italy’s partnership is evident in their unified stance on immigration and defense. Meloni has collaborated with Merz and EU Commission President Ursula von der Leyen to negotiate with North African nations to curb migration.
In defense, discussions are ongoing regarding potential joint projects, particularly in military manufacturing, which may include the production of future fighter jets.
The Future of Euro-Italian Relations
As the EU’s dynamics evolve, the emphasis on collaboration between Germany and Italy is becoming more pronounced. Merz’s statements underscore this shift, viewing Italy as a crucial player alongside Germany on the European stage.
- Efforts are focused on reducing bureaucratic hurdles and accelerating decision-making within the EU.
- Both nations see the partnership as vital for enhancing Europe’s competitiveness.
Political analysts, however, note the need for a deeper historical narrative between Germany and Italy to solidify this newly defined relationship, which has often been overshadowed by their past alliance during World War II.
